About This Item

New York: Leon & Brother, 1885. From the Bart Auerbach Collection. Light rubbing to some extremities, else fine. 8vo. Engraved title (as used on the front cover of the original wrappers.) Maroon half morocco gilt, marbled boards, gilt edges. The first catalogue devoted totally to American literary first editions. As it listed all of the known works of the selected authors, it was also the first bibliography of American first editions, published 12 years before P. K. Farley's 'American Authors.' (BA) A run of Poe's works included 'Tamerlane'. Leon & Brother was located under the 5th Avenue Hotel, at 23rd Street.

About Riverrun Books & Manuscripts

Founded in 1978 and purchased in 2016 by Thomas Lecky, Riverrun specializes in fine, rare, and unusual books from all periods and genres. There are large holdings in art, photography, artists' books, fine printing, books about books, literature, signed and inscribed books, early printing, and Americana.
